Responsibilities
- Take accurate room service orders via phone or POS (Point of Sale) systems, ensuring all guest requests are understood and fulfilled promptly.
- Prepare and serve a variety of food and beverages, including meals, snacks, wine, and drinks, adhering to food safety and handling standards.
- Deliver orders efficiently to guest rooms while maintaining professionalism and friendly guest interactions.
- Assist with setting up meal presentations, garnishing dishes, and ensuring food quality before delivery.
- Maintain cleanliness and organization of service areas, including trays, carts, and storage spaces.
- Handle guest inquiries with enthusiasm, providing information about menu items, wine pairings, or local amenities to enhance their experience.
- Support kitchen staff with basic food preparation or bussing duties as needed to ensure smooth service flow.
